#1a7b5d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a7b5d is composed of 10.2% red, 48.2%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.4% yellow and 51.8% black. It has a hue angle of 161.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.1% and a lightness of 29.2%. #1a7b5d color hex could be obtained by blending #34f6ba with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#1a7b5d color description : Dark cyan - lime green.
#1a7b5d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1a7b5d has RGB values of R:26, G:123,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 1735517.
